Perdew","submitted_at":"2016-12-12T02:56:03Z","abstract_excerpt":"The structural and energetic properties of layered materials propose a challenge to density functional theory with common semilocal approximations to the exchange-correlation. By combining the most-widely used semilocal generalized gradient approximation (GGA), Perdew--Burke--Ernzerhof (PBE), with the revised Vydrov--Van Voorhis non-local correlation functional (rVV10), both excellent structural and energetic properties of 28 layered materials were recovered with a judicious parameter selection. We term the resulting functional as PBE+rVV10L with \"L\" denoting for layered materials.
